What changed here
DerivedRashtriya Janata Dal held the seat; the winning margin widened from 3.6% to 25.1%.
- New challengerHindustani Awam Morcha (Secular) (HAMS) finished second with 26.3% — it did not contest here in 2010.
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 77.6% of the vote between them, up from 54.9% — a tighter two-way contest.
- TurnoutTurnout rose 6.6% to 52.1%.
